The launch of Project Freedom to escort the Alliance Fairfax through the Strait of Hormuz has resulted in a major retaliatory ballistic and drone attack on oil infrastructure in Fujairah. While CENTCOM reports the destruction of six Iranian fast boats, Tehran claims the operation killed five civilians, further escalating tensions in the region.
The episode also covers the diplomatic fallout, including Pakistan'S role in the release of 22 crew members from the MV Tuska and the ongoing UN debate regarding sea mines. All documents and data cited in this episode are available at nbn.fm.
